Frequently Asked Questions

Get quick answers to common questions about our urgent care services.

Urgent care provides treatment for non-life-threatening illnesses and injuries that require prompt medical attention.

You should visit urgent care for conditions such as flu symptoms, fever, infections, minor injuries, sprains, cuts, mild burns, and other non-emergency medical concerns.

Urgent care treats non-life-threatening conditions, while the emergency room handles severe or life-threatening medical emergencies such as chest pain, stroke symptoms, or major injuries.

Yes, most urgent care clinics accept walk-in patients without requiring an appointment.

Yes, urgent care clinics commonly diagnose and treat flu symptoms, colds, coughs, sore throats, and seasonal illnesses.

In many cases, urgent care visits are more affordable than emergency room visits for non-emergency conditions.

Yes, urgent care clinics often provide care for children with common illnesses, minor injuries, fever, and infections.

Bring a valid ID, insurance card if available, list of medications, and any relevant medical information.

Yes, healthcare providers at urgent care clinics can prescribe medications when medically appropriate.

Go to the emergency room for severe chest pain, difficulty breathing, stroke symptoms, severe bleeding, major trauma, or other life-threatening emergencies.
